SUndaY, the tur- Quick speeds and elapsed times are the prime requ1s1tes for top eUminaiXlr and Joe Smith topped them all in qualifying with a 10..26 E.T. at 138 mph• Carl Morrow, M. J:tsbaroon and Bob Braverman t11led the deck of competitioo with aces. Alas, everyone can't have a winning band and Bob Braverman's 125 mph Yamaha drew to a'. loss as did Disharoon. Carl Morrow and Joe Smith were the only two players left, with Smith holding tile bigber band. Smith staged the 8O-incb Harley wb1le Morrow was burning In his tire, using the staging area rence as a tront bralte.. Morrow was a. Uttle late in reaeb1ng the l.igbts and Smith grew impatient. WIlen Morrow staged, Smith looked UP to the Ugbts and tound be was out of the staging Ugbts, an automatic red Ugbt when the countdown starts and It badl Carl won top eUmlnator turning 11.50 - 116.58. Not bad at all, on 65 incbes of gas burning Harley Davidson. A note of interest to some Harley owners, is tbat Carl's carburetor is a bigS.U. unit taken tram a Jaguar automobile. Lioas Bob Braverman was the quickest and fastest of SUndaY's action at L10Ds D'ag Strip and as a result drew an inteniew on the radio program ocnr broadcastUve from . Lions. Yep, race at L10Ds and you're 00 the air from ooe to tour p.m• } don't know bow long Braverman oc; cupied air time, but be ran the quarter mile in 11.36 seeoads at 122.68 mph. Tballer's 650 Triumph was the quickest and fastest stock street bike w1tb a 13.59 E.T. and 96.74 mUes per boor.
